The Lygon Arms Wedding Photography

Located in the heart of Broadway, one of the most picturesque villages in the Cotswolds, The Lygon Arms is a historic wedding venue full of character, warmth and quiet luxury. With its timber-framed buildings, cosy interiors and hidden gardens, it offers a setting that feels both timeless and welcoming.

The Lygon Arms is ideal for couples planning a Cotswolds wedding that feels relaxed rather than formal. Despite its long history and sense of occasion, weddings here tend to feel intimate, sociable and unforced — making it a wonderful venue for candid, documentary wedding photography.

Venue & Backdrops for Photography at The Lygon Arms

The Lygon Arms offers a wonderful mix of historic and intimate settings for relaxed wedding photography:

  • Historic Interiors: Timber beams, fireplaces and characterful rooms full of atmosphere
  • Courtyards & Gardens: Secluded outdoor spaces perfect for candid guest moments
  • Broadway Village: A beautiful Cotswolds backdrop just outside the door
  • Cosy, Low-Light Spaces: Ideal for storytelling moments and evening atmosphere

The variety of spaces means weddings photograph beautifully in all seasons.

Group Photos Without Stopping the Day

Of course, I’m always happy to photograph family and friend group shots — they’re important too. I simply recommend keeping them relaxed and limited. Around 8–10 group photos is usually ideal and means they don’t interrupt the flow of the day or pull you away from your guests for too long.

At a venue like The Lygon Arms, keeping things moving helps preserve the intimate, relaxed feel that makes it so popular.
